There never was a Volume Two, partly owing to the change in ownership of the Chess Records catalog in the mid-'80s. At the time, however, this single LP offered the best sound on the classic Bo Diddley songs, even if it didn't match Got My Own Bag Of Tricks in the number of tracks. In addition to being one of the world's premier blues imprints, Chicago-based Chess Records presented some of rock & roll's earliest participants. Chess Rhythm & Roll (1994) is a five-plus hour celebration of essential proto-rockers cut between 1947 and 1967.
